Cracked foundation repair services involve assessing and addressing issues related to cracks, shifts, or settling in a building's foundation. These services typically include identifying the root causes of foundation damage, such as soil movement or moisture problems, and implementing appropriate solutions to stabilize the structure. Techniques may involve installing underpinning systems, foundation piers, or other stabilization methods designed to restore the foundation's integrity and prevent further deterioration.
Foundation problems can lead to a variety of structural concerns, including uneven floors,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in walls or ceilings. If left unaddressed, these issues may compromise the safety and stability of a property. Cracked foundation repair aims to correct these symptoms by reinforcing the foundation, mitigating ongoing movement, and ensuring the long-term durability of the building. Proper repair can also help prevent more extensive damage that could result in costly renovations or replacements.
Properties that often require foundation repair services include residential homes, especially older structures or those built on expansive soil types. Commercial buildings, such as retail stores or office complexes, may also experience foundation issues due to their size and load-bearing requirements. Additionally, properties located in areas prone to soil shifting, heavy rainfall, or drought conditions are more likely to need foundation stabilization services to maintain their structural integrity.

Foundation Repair Costs - The cost for cracked foundation repair typically ranges from $2,000 to $7,500, depending on the extent of damage. Minor cracks may be on the lower end, while extensive work can increase expenses significantly.
Labor and Material Expenses - Labor costs for foundation repair services usually account for a significant portion of the total, with prices often between $1,000 and $4,000. Material costs vary based on the repair method and materials used.
Type of Repair Needed - Different repair techniques, such as epoxy injections or piering, influence the overall cost. Epoxy repairs might cost around $500 to $1,500, whereas underpinning can range from $3,000 to $10,000 or more.
Factors Affecting Cost - The size and severity of the foundation damage, local labor rates, and accessibility can all impact the final price. Costs may vary widely based on specific project requirements and local market conditions.

What are common signs of a cracked foundation? Ind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, gaps around windows or doors, and sticking or misaligned doors and windows.
How do professionals typically repair a cracked foundation? Repair methods may involve epoxy injections, foundation underpinning, wall braces, or piering, depending on the severity and type of crack.
Is foundation repair necessary for all cracks? Not all cracks require repair; hairline or minor cracks are often cosmetic, but larger or expanding cracks may indicate structural issues needing attention from local pros.
Can foundation cracks be prevented? While some cracking is natural over time, proper drainage, soil stabilization, and regular inspections can help reduce the risk of significant foundation damage.
How long does foundation crack repair usually take? The duration varies based on the repair method and extent of damage, but most repairs can be completed within a few days by experienced contractors.
